Rhombovomeria

Gastropoda - Aporrhaidae

Taxonomy
Rhombovomeria was named by Kollmann (2009). Its type is Rostellaria passer.

It was assigned to Harpagodinae by Kollmann (2009).

Diagnosis
ReferenceDiagnosis
H. A. Kollmann 2009High-spired shell; last whorl high, bi-angulate, with more or less well-developed shoulder; sculpture of ribbons on and between angulations; labral wing narrow, with rounded processes at the end of the ribbons.
